Sub-shapes naming translation between XDE and STEP implemented as an optional mode of Reader/Writer. New static variables are now available: write.stepcaf.subshapes.name for Writer and read.stepcaf.subshapes.name for Reader (both have 0 values by default). XOpen command implemented in scope of XDEDRAW asset. Added test case bugs xde CR23384
